The Ram temple in Ayodhya was inaugurated on 22nd January 2024 at a grand ceremony and was attended by Prime Minister Narendra Modi and other dignitaries. The temple is considered as one of the most important pilgrimage sites of Hindus. It was a great and historic moment for India. The temple is constructed in the Traditional Nagar style with a length (east-west) of 380 feet, and width of 250 feet, and a height of 161 feet. It is a three-storied temple, with each floor being 20 feet tall. It has a total of 392 pillars and 44 doors. It has 5 Mandaps or halls, named Nritya Mandap, Rang Mandap, Sabha Mandap, Prarthna Mandap, and Kirtan Mandap. 

After entering from the east, devotees have to climb 32 stairs through the Singh Dwar. It also has ramps and lifts for the elderly and specially-abled people. The idol of Shree Ram placed in the temple is named as Ram Lalla. It is made up of a three billion-year-old rock, known as Krishna Shils by Arjun Yogiraj. It is the form of a five-year-old child so traditional toys of silver are offered.
